Treatment options

In the UK there are many people who are waiting years for a diagnosis of ADHD. There are ways to speed things up and avoid long wait times. A private adhd assessment dublin ADHD clinic is a good option. These clinics can provide rapid diagnosis, but they do not give you the prescription for medication. They may also offer other services to help you manage your symptoms.

In the private ADHD assessment you'll meet with a trained psychiatric nurse or psychiatrist. They will evaluate your symptoms and past history to determine if you have ADHD. They may also check for co-occurring issues such as anxiety or depression. They will also determine how much is a private adhd assessment uk your symptoms impact your daily routine.

The psychiatrist will apply DSM V criteria to make the diagnosis. They'll also look at how your symptoms have affected your life since childhood. They might ask your family members to fill out forms about your childhood or to show up at your appointment. It can be difficult to handle this type of request, particularly when you're dealing with an older family member who is prone to forgetting or unable to label their grown-up child.

You can decide the next steps to take following your diagnosis. If you want to take medication, you'll need to sign a shared care agreement with your GP. Typically, GPs won't sign this document unless you've had a complete titration into the final dose of medication. However, you can try to convince your GP to sign this document if it will improve your treatment and quality of life.

You can ask your university for an assessment from an educational psychologist of your ADHD when you are a student. They will provide you with a report that will permit you to apply for reasonable adjustments as well as the Disabled Student Allowance (DSA). They can also refer you to an ADHD specialist who can prescribe medication.

Private healthcare professionals should still follow the same guidelines based on research that are used by the NHS. This means that they must only diagnose ADHD by a properly trained, certified health professional. If, however, your GP refuses to refer you to a specialist, it could be worthwhile to find a different GP who will.

Insurance

The majority of health insurance companies do not cover private ADHD tests. However, some do, and the best way to find out is to read the terms and conditions carefully. For example, Aviva's terms and conditions state that they will not cover the treatment of chronic mental health disorders, which means that they will not cover an assessment of ADHD. Some insurers, such as Bupa, do pay for ADHD tests. It's worth checking before scheduling an appointment.

A thorough ADHD assessment will include a consultation with a psychiatrist consultant who will talk about your history and carry out an exhaustive examination. They will then write a detailed report that can be sent to your GP and any letters to third parties such as your employer or a college. In addition, the specialist will also suggest any medication or coping strategies that could assist you in managing your symptoms.

Certain companies provide additional services, such as support by phone as well as advice on lifestyle or dietary and follow-up appointments with the same expert.
